Edinburgh Campus
Computer science forms the backbone of our interconnected world, driving innovation and progress at an unprecedented pace.
In this dynamic and ever-expanding field, this accredited BSc (Hons) Computer Science programme takes centre stage. It goes beyond traditional boundaries, emphasising the creation of robust and user-friendly systems, addressing the evolving challenges of our modern era.
With BSc Computer Science (Software Engineering) you will dive into the heart of computer science and explore software engineering, where you'll unravel the intricacies of constructing not just functional, but exceptional systems.
The curriculum is meticulously crafted to empower you in building the next generation of software tools and ground breaking technologies. These are not just theoretical concepts; they are the foundation of solutions that people will seamlessly integrate into their daily lives.
2026 entry requirements
Standard entry: 4 Highers at ABBB including Maths plus English at National 5.
Widening access entry: 4 Highers at BBBC including Maths at B plus English at National 5.
For entry to year 2 you would require 3 Advanced Highers at BBB including Maths and Computing Science plus Highers at ABBB. You are expected to be proficient in a programming language, with Java preferred.
September
Degree
BSc Hons
Full time
G600
4 years
School of Mathematical and Computer Sciences
Computer Science
10